- #!/usr/bin/env python
- """
- tvcli
- This is a command line program to manage your favourite TV programs and output air times/program names.
- This is the first project I've created in python, feedback is welcome.
- Copyright (c) 2011
- """
- import copy, getopt, os.path, pickle, urllib, sys, time
- from datetime import date, timedelta, datetime
- from xml.dom.minidom import parse, parseString
- from colorama import init, Fore, Back, Style
- init()
- APIKEY = 'AB4A43DCDF3A99B5'
- def updateAll():
- shows = getData()
- if not shows:
- print "You have no favourite TV programs to update!"
- return 1
- for show in shows:
- print "Updating episode list for "+show['SeriesName']+"..."
- updateEpisodes(show['id'])
- def getData():
- if not os.path.isfile('data/favourites.pk'):
- return 0
- f = open('data/favourites.pk','r')
- data = pickle.load(f)
- f.close()
- return data
- def getEpData(pID):
- if not os.path.isfile('data/episodes/'+pID+'.pk'):
- return 0
- f = open('data/episodes/'+pID+'.pk','r')
- data = pickle.load(f)
- f.close()
- return data
- def listProgs(favs):
- if not favs:
- print "Your favourites list is empty :("
- return 1
- for i in range(len(favs)):
- print Fore.CYAN+Style.BRIGHT+`i+1`+': '+Style.RESET_ALL+favs[i]['SeriesName']
- return 0
- def getNextEp(pID):
- episodes = getEpData(pID)
- d = date.today()
- airDate = d.isoformat()
- offset = -99999999
- for episode in episodes:
- if 'FirstAired' in episode:
- o = int(airDate.replace('-','')) - int(episode['FirstAired'].replace('-',''))
- if o < 0 and o > offset:
- offset = o
- airDate = episode['FirstAired']
- epName = "["+episode['SeasonNumber']+"x"+episode['EpisodeNumber']+"] "+episode['EpisodeName']
- try:
- epName
- except NameError:
- epName = None
- if epName == None:
- return "No data available."
- else:
- return date.fromtimestamp(time.mktime(time.strptime(airDate,"%Y-%m-%d"))).strftime("%d %B %Y")+" - "+epName
- def showToday():
- today = date.today().strftime("%d %B %Y")
- d = getData()
- programs = []
- for i in range(len(d)):
- p = d[i]
- n = getNextEp(p['id'])
- if n.find(today) > -1:
- p['cid'] = i
- programs.append(p)
- if len(programs)==0:
- print "No programs airing today."
- return 1
- print Fore.CYAN+Style.BRIGHT+"Airing Today:"+Style.RESET_ALL
- for p in programs:
- info(p['cid']+1)
- def showTomorrow():
- t = date.today()+timedelta(days=2)
- tomorrow = t.strftime("%d %B %Y")
- d = getData()
- programs = []
- for i in range(len(d)):
- p = d[i]
- n = getNextEp(p['id'])
- if n.find(tomorrow) > -1:
- p['cid'] = i
- programs.append(p)
- if len(programs)==0:
- print "No programs airing tomorrow."
- return 1
- print Fore.CYAN+Style.BRIGHT+"Airing Tomorrow:"+Style.RESET_ALL
- for p in programs:
- info(p['cid']+1)
- def showInDays(days):
- td = date.today().isoformat()
- d = getData()
- days = int(days)
- progs = []
- for i in range(len(d)):
- p = d[i]
- episodes = getEpData(p['id'])
- for episode in episodes:
- if 'FirstAired' in episode:
- o = int(episode['FirstAired'].replace('-','')) - int(td.replace('-',''))
- if o <= days and o > 0:
- p['cid'] = i
- progs.append(p)
- if len(progs)==0:
- print "No programs airing in the next "+`days`+" days."
- return 1
- print Fore.CYAN+Style.BRIGHT+"Airing in the next "+`days`+" Days:"+Style.RESET_ALL
- for p in progs:
- info(p['cid']+1)
- def getLastEp(pID):
- episodes = getEpData(pID)
- d = date.today()
- now = d.isoformat()
- for episode in episodes:
- if 'FirstAired' in episode:
- o = int(now.replace('-','')) - int(episode['FirstAired'].replace('-',''))
- try:
- offset
- except NameError:
- offset = o
- if o > 0 and o < offset:
- offset = o
- airDate = episode['FirstAired']
- epName = "["+episode['SeasonNumber']+"x"+episode['EpisodeNumber']+"] "+episode['EpisodeName']
- try:
- airDate
- except NameError:
- airDate = None
- if airDate == None:
- return "No data available."
- else:
- return date.fromtimestamp(time.mktime(time.strptime(airDate,"%Y-%m-%d"))).strftime("%d %B %Y")+" - "+epName
- def search(program):
- sock = urllib.urlopen("http://www.thetvdb.com/api/GetSeries.php?seriesname="+program)
- f = sock.read()
- sock.close()
- dom = parseString(f)
- if len(dom.getElementsByTagName('Series')) == 0:
- print "No episodes found with that name."
- return 1
- for series in dom.getElementsByTagName('Series'):
- name = series.getElementsByTagName('SeriesName')
- ID = series.getElementsByTagName('seriesid')
- fa = series.getElementsByTagName('FirstAired')
- overview = series.getElementsByTagName('Overview')
- if len(name) < 0:
- break
- s = getSeriesData(ID[0].childNodes[0].data)
- print "\n"+Style.BRIGHT+Fore.BLUE+ID[0].childNodes[0].data+" - "+name[0].childNodes[0].data+Style.RESET_ALL
- if len(overview) > 0:
- print Style.BRIGHT+" Overview:\t"+Style.NORMAL+overview[0].childNodes[0].data[:60].rsplit(' ',1)[0]+"..."
- if len(fa) > 0:
- print Style.BRIGHT+" First Aired:\t"+Style.NORMAL+date.fromtimestamp(time.mktime(time.strptime(fa[0].childNodes[0].data,"%Y-%m-%d"))).strftime("%d %B %Y")
- if 'Genre' in s:
- genres = s['Genre'].split('|')
- print Style.BRIGHT+" Genre(s):\t"+Style.NORMAL,
- for i in range(len(genres)):
- genre = genres[i]
- if len(genre.strip()) > 0:
- sys.stdout.write(genre)
- if len(genres) != (i+2):
- print ", ",
- print
- if 'Network' in s:
- print Style.BRIGHT+" Network:\t"+Style.NORMAL+s['Network']
- if 'Rating' in s:
- print Style.BRIGHT+" Rating:\t"+Style.NORMAL+s['Rating']
- if 'Status' in s:
- print Style.BRIGHT+" Status:\t"+Style.NORMAL+s['Status']
- def updateEpisodes(pID):
- url = "http://www.thetvdb.com/api/"+APIKEY+"/series/"+pID+"/all"
- sock = urllib.urlopen(url)
- if sock.getcode() == 200:
- f = sock.read()
- else:
- return 1
- sock.close()
- dom = parseString(f)
- episode = {}
- episodes = []
- for episodeData in dom.getElementsByTagName('Episode'):
- for tag in episodeData.childNodes:
- if tag.nodeName != "#text" and tag.nodeValue !="\n":
- if len(tag.childNodes) > 0:
- episode[tag.nodeName] = tag.childNodes[0].data
- episodes.append(episode.copy())
- episode.clear()
- f = open('data/episodes/'+pID+'.pk','w')
- pickle.dump(episodes,f)
- f.close()
- def delete(pID):
- d = getData()
- print Style.BRIGHT+"Are you sure you want to delete "+d[int(pID)-1]['SeriesName']+"?"+Style.NORMAL
- i = raw_input('(y/n): ')
- if i == "n" or i=="N":
- print "Quitting..."
- sys.exit(1)
- elif i!="y" and i!="Y":
- print "Invalid."
- sys.exit(1)
- del d[int(pID)-1]
- f = open('data/favourites.pk','w')
- pickle.dump(d,f)
- f.close()
- print "Deleted."
- def getSeriesData(pID):
- url = "http://www.thetvdb.com/api/"+APIKEY+"/series/"+pID+"/all"
- sock = urllib.urlopen(url)
- if sock.getcode() == 200:
- f = sock.read()
- else:
- print "Error: Series not found or API key incorrect."
- return 1
- sock.close()
- dom = parseString(f)
- prog = {}
- for sInfo in dom.getElementsByTagName('Series'):
- for tag in sInfo.childNodes:
- if tag.nodeName != "#text" and tag.nodeValue != "\n":
- if len(tag.childNodes) > 0:
- prog[tag.nodeName] = tag.childNodes[0].data
- return prog
- def add(pID):
- print "Searching for "+pID+" in the TVDB..."
- prog = getSeriesData(pID)
- progs = []
- if os.path.isfile('data/favourites.pk'):
- current = getData()
- current.append(prog)
- progs = current
- else:
- progs = [ prog ]
- f = open('data/favourites.pk','w')
- pickle.dump(progs,f)
- f.close()
- print "Added "+prog['SeriesName']+" to favourites."
- print "Updating episodes..."
- updateEpisodes(pID)
- print "Done"
- def info(fID):
- fID = int(fID)-1
- d = getData()
- if len(d) < fID:
- print "Bad program ID. Please use the ID for the program given by the --list option."
- sys.exit(1)
- program = d[fID]
- print Fore.BLUE+Style.BRIGHT+`fID+1`+": "+program['SeriesName']+Style.RESET_ALL
- print Style.BRIGHT+" Airs: "+Style.NORMAL+program['Airs_DayOfWeek']+"s "+program['Airs_Time']+" (Network's local time)"
- print Style.BRIGHT+" Latest Episode: "+Style.NORMAL+getLastEp(program['id'])
- print Style.BRIGHT+" Next Episode: "+Style.NORMAL+getNextEp(program['id'])
- def usage():
- print "Usage: tvcli <action>"
- print " -s,\t--search=PROGRAM\tSearch for a program's ID in the TvDB."
- print " -i,\t--info=PID\t\tRetrive info for program using ID (from --list)"
- print " -a,\t--add=TVDBID\t\tAdd program (identified by TvDB ID) to favourites list."
- print " -d,\t--days=NUM\t\tList programs airing in the next NUM days."
- print " -t,\t--today\t\t\tList programs airing today."
- print " -T,\t--tomorrow\t\tList programs airing tomorrow."
- print " -u,\t--update\t\tUpdate episode lists."
- print " -l,\t--list\t\t\tList the programs being tracked."
- print " -D,\t--delete=PID\t\tDelete a program using ID from --list."
- def main(argv):
- if len(argv) == 0:
- usage()
- sys.exit(1)
- try:
- opts, args = getopt.getopt(argv, "s:i:a:d:D:tTul", ["search=","info=","add=","days=","delete=","today","tomorrow","update","list"])
- except getopt.GetoptError:
- usage()
- sys.exit(2)
- for o, a in opts:
- if o in ("-l", "--list"):
- listProgs(getData())
- if o in ("-s", "--search"):
- search(a)
- if o in ("-u", "--update"):
- updateAll()
- if o in ("-a", "--add"):
- add(a)
- if o in ("-i", "--info"):
- info(a)
- if o in ("-D", "--delete"):
- delete(a)
- if o in ("-t", "--today"):
- showToday()
- if o in ("-T", "--tomorrow"):
- showTomorrow()
- if o in ("-d", "--days"):
- showInDays(a)
- main(sys.argv[1:])
